Transaction 17af0120f590c7b04f4c566e89a7641c025d07bf2df54531317dac017ae7008a
1 Input
1 Output
-
17af0120f590c7b04f4c566e89a7641c025d07bf2df54531317dac017ae7008a:0
- value
- 18526237
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9a88bb62e3ae67595a63d29432de0398461c77e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Pm5AXit5j18mR1CioVMNwyCi5K6J2jUeL